India is a peninsular country It has the Indian Ocean to the south, the Arabian Sea in the southwest, the Bay of Bengal in the southeast, and the Himalayas up north It has six neighbours: Pakistan in the northwest; [i] China, Nepal and Bhutan in the north; and Bangladesh and Myanmar in the east Sri Lanka and the Maldives are nearby to the south
